Hard Time #1
DC Focus launched some genuinely bold new voices in 2004, and Hard Time #1 — "50 to Life" — arrives with a cover that immediately signals something unsettling and original. Tomer Hanuka's artwork depicts a young man in an orange prison jumpsuit, shackled and wide-eyed, seemingly suspended or hurled through a sickly yellow-green cell, while a ghostly red-haired figure hovers nearby and disembodied hands reach in from the edges of the frame. Steve Gerber, Mary Skrenes, and Brian Hurtt bring this story of incarceration and apparent supernatural unease to life in a series that wastes no time establishing its deeply strange, charged atmosphere.

Ethan Harrow is sentenced to 50 years for the murder of his classmates. His powers emerge for the first time.
